Indian Roadmaster review, test ride

Indian Motorcycles’ latest bike to hit India is none other than its flagship, the Roadmaster. We take it for a spin on its home ground – the open road.

Tech Specs
Dimensions & ChassisPetrol
Length (mm)2656mm
Width (mm)1012mm
Height (mm)1572mm
Wheel base (mm)1668mm
PricePetrol
Price Range Ex-showroom - DelhiRs 38 lakh (ex-showroom, Delhi)
EnginePetrol
Type1811cc, V-twin cylinder, air-cooled, four-stroke
Max Torque (nm @ rpm)138.9 at 2600rpm
TransmissionPetrol
No of Gears6-speed, 1-down, 5-up
EfficiencyPetrol
Tank size20.8 litres
BodyPetrol
Weight421kg (dry)
Wheels10-spoke alloy
Tyres(F-R) 130/90 x 16 inches - 180/60 x 17 inches
SuspensionPetrol
Front Suspension46mm telescopic forks
Rear SuspensionMonoshock, air-adjustable
BrakesPetrol
Front Brake Type300mm discs
Rear Brake Type300mm discs
